Я использую Google Forms (электронную таблицу Google Doc с автоматически созданной формой, которую пользователь может заполнить для отправки своих данных), и хотел бы отслеживать отправку формы в виде виртуального просмотра в Google Analytics, чтобы я может измерять преобразования. Кто-нибудь знает, возможно ли это?
Используйте Google Analytics для отслеживания представлений Google Form
Ответ 1
В то время как Crayon Violent верен в отношении встроенных возможностей, существует жизнеспособный вариант: если вы можете размещать HTML-форму Google на одной из своих собственных страниц, вы можете рассматривать ее как любую другую форму (вы можете буквально скопируйте и вставьте форму HTML со страницы формы). Пока вы оставляете входные данные неизмененными, и действие формы остается в качестве представленного, оно будет успешно отправлено в форму независимо от того, где она размещается. (Вы можете удалить элементы стиля, если хотите.)
Вы можете увидеть пример этого здесь: http://jsfiddle.net/PVBqX/2/
И вы можете легко увидеть запись данных в электронной таблице Google здесь.
И если вы используете инспектор Firebug или Webkit, вы увидите, что отправлено виртуальное просмотров:
Ответ 2
Существует альтернативное решение для отслеживания просмотра страниц в Google Analytics с использованием имиджа изображения внутри Google Doc, который я использовал в моей электронной таблице.
Ознакомьтесь с приведенной ниже ссылкой для руководства по объяснению того, как это работает:
Tracking-google-sheet-views-with-google-analytics
Например, при использовании небольших приложений Script будет включен ключ листа и языковой стандарт в URL-адресе изображения (чтобы включить его в свой собственный проект, откройте окно "Лист", а затем "Инструменты" > Script и вставьте код):
function getGABeacon(tid){
var id = SpreadsheetApp.getActiveSpreadsheet().getId();
var locale = SpreadsheetApp.getActiveSpreadsheet().getSpreadsheetLocale();
return 'https://ga-beacon.appspot.com/'+tid+'/sheets/'+id+'/'+locale;
}
Затем в Листе мы можем использовать формулу ячейки, как =image(getGABeacon("UA-48225260-1"))
ИЗМЕНИТЬ
Вы также можете создать отслеживаемый URL-адрес и передать его на маяк на целевой странице с помощью этой функции
var trackURL = SpreadsheetApp.getActiveSpreadsheet().getUrl();
Ответ 3
Вероятно, вам следует просто использовать инструмент Url shortner, например https://goo.gl/ или https://bitly.com/, чтобы получить аналитику о том, сколько кликов сделано и немного аналитики, такие как местоположения, браузеры и т.д. через них.
Ответ 4
невозможно. Вы должны иметь возможность добавлять код в фактический файл, который будет обслуживаться.
Единственное, что я могу придумать, это то, что он позволяет перенаправить на одну из ваших собственных страниц после отправки формы, поместить код на страницу, которую вы создаете на своем собственном сайте.
Ответ 5
Если вы редактируете форму и выбираете меню "Ответы", затем выберите "Идентификатор отслеживания", вставьте идентификатор отслеживания, и вы получите просмотры страниц, когда он перейдет на каждую страницу, включая страницу подтверждения с названием страницы "Спасибо!"., Это работает даже при размещении ссылки на форму в электронном письме. Отлично работает, отслеживая почту открытым, затем страницы и отправляя форму, но я не понял, как передать идентификатор пользователя, чтобы оба типа событий несли один и тот же идентификатор пользователя.